Integration with Other Systems
When it comes to integrating AI-Powered CRM software with other business systems, setting up API connections is crucial for seamless data flow and communication.
Setting up API Connections
- Identify the specific business systems that need to be integrated with the CRM software, such as ERP systems, marketing automation platforms, or e-commerce platforms.
- Obtain the API documentation and credentials from both the CRM software provider and the external system to establish a secure connection.
- Configure the API endpoints, authentication methods, and data mapping to ensure accurate data synchronization between systems.
Examples of Systems Integration
- ERP systems like SAP or Oracle for seamless order processing and inventory management.
- Marketing automation platforms such as HubSpot or Marketo for targeted campaigns and lead nurturing.
- E-commerce platforms like Shopify or Magento for unified customer data and personalized shopping experiences.
Data Synchronization Steps
- Regularly monitor and audit the data flow between the CRM software and external systems to identify any discrepancies or errors.
- Implement data validation rules and error handling mechanisms to maintain data integrity during the synchronization process.
- Create data mapping templates to automate the mapping of fields between different systems and ensure consistency in data formats.
Role of Middleware
- Middleware acts as a bridge between different systems, facilitating data exchange and communication through standardized protocols.
- It helps in transforming data formats, handling security protocols, and orchestrating workflows between AI-Powered CRM and external systems.
Real-time Data Integration vs. Batch Processing
- Real-time data integration allows for instant data updates and synchronization between systems, ensuring up-to-date information for users.
- Batch processing involves processing data in chunks at scheduled intervals, which can be more efficient for large volumes of data but may result in delayed updates.

Security and Privacy Measures
In today’s digital landscape, ensuring robust security and privacy measures in AI-Powered CRM software is crucial to safeguarding sensitive customer data and maintaining compliance with regulations.
Security Features in AI-Powered CRM Software
- Encryption: Utilizes advanced encryption methods such as AES (Advanced Encryption Standard) to protect data both at rest and in transit.
- Access Control: Implements role-based access control to restrict unauthorized users from accessing confidential information.
- Audit Trails: Maintains detailed logs of user activities within the CRM system to track any unauthorized access or changes.
- Vulnerability Scanning: Conducts regular vulnerability assessments to identify and address potential security gaps.
Privacy Concerns in AI Usage
- Data Minimization: AI algorithms are designed to only collect and process necessary customer data to minimize privacy risks.
- Consent Management: Ensures that customer consent is obtained before collecting or using their personal information.
- Data Anonymization: Utilizes anonymization techniques to transform personally identifiable information into non-identifiable data to protect customer privacy.
Data Protection and Compliance with AI
- Regulatory Compliance: AI helps in automating compliance processes and ensuring adherence to data protection regulations such as GDPR and CCPA.
- Automated Data Governance: AI-enabled tools facilitate data governance by identifying and classifying sensitive data for enhanced protection.
Comparison of Encryption Methods
- End-to-End Encryption: Provides a secure communication channel by encrypting data from the sender to the recipient, ensuring data confidentiality.
- Homomorphic Encryption: Allows computations to be performed on encrypted data without decrypting it, enhancing data security during processing.
Anonymization Techniques in CRM Databases
- Tokenization: Replaces sensitive data with unique tokens to preserve privacy while maintaining data usability for CRM operations.
- Data Masking: Redacts or masks specific data fields to prevent unauthorized access to sensitive information.

Customer Success and Retention
AI plays a crucial role in supporting customer success and retention strategies by providing personalized experiences, predicting customer behavior, and analyzing feedback to enhance products and services. Let’s delve deeper into how AI impacts long-term customer relationships.
Role of AI in Predicting Customer Behavior and Preferences
AI algorithms can analyze vast amounts of customer data to predict behavior and preferences accurately. By leveraging machine learning and data analytics, AI tools can identify patterns and trends that help businesses anticipate customer needs and tailor their offerings accordingly.
- AI-powered recommendation engines can suggest personalized products or services based on past interactions and preferences.
- Predictive analytics can forecast potential churn risks, allowing companies to proactively address issues and retain customers.
- Natural Language Processing (NLP) enables sentiment analysis of customer feedback to gauge satisfaction levels and sentiment towards the brand.
Impact of AI on Long-Term Customer Relationships
AI contributes to fostering long-term customer relationships by creating seamless and engaging experiences that meet individual needs. By continuously learning from customer interactions, AI helps businesses build loyalty and trust over time.
- Chatbots and virtual assistants provide instant support and personalized recommendations, enhancing the overall customer experience.
- AI-driven loyalty programs can reward customers based on their preferences and behavior, encouraging repeat purchases and brand advocacy.
- Dynamic pricing strategies powered by AI algorithms can offer personalized discounts or promotions to retain customers and drive sales.
Analyzing Customer Feedback with AI
AI can analyze customer feedback in real-time to extract valuable insights that drive product improvements and service enhancements. By understanding customer sentiments and preferences, businesses can make data-driven decisions to optimize their offerings.
- Sentiment analysis tools use AI to categorize feedback as positive, negative, or neutral, helping businesses prioritize areas for improvement.
- Text mining techniques enable organizations to uncover hidden patterns in customer feedback data, identifying recurring issues or trends that require attention.
- AI-powered surveys and feedback forms can dynamically adjust questions based on customer responses, ensuring a personalized feedback collection process.
